Henle Latin Year 2, Lesson 4 Vocabulary

All 8 vocabulary words from Lesson 4 of Henle Latin Second Year, with English meanings, parts of speech, and forms.

Henle Latin Year 2, Lesson 4 — complete word list
LatinEnglishPart of speechForm
pīlum, ījavelinnounneuter · second declension
praesidium, īgarrison / protectionnounneuter · second declension
redūcō, redūcere, redūxī, reductus, 3, tr.lead back / draw backverbthird conjugation
rejiciō, rejicere, rejēcī, rejectus, 3, tr.hurl back / drive back / repelverbthird conjugation -iō
remittō, remittere, remīsī, remissus, 3, tr.send back / return / releaseverbthird conjugation
repellō, repellere, reppulī, repulsus, 3, tr.beat back / drive backverbthird conjugation
reprimō, reprimere, repressī, repressus, 3, tr.press back / check / restrainverbthird conjugation
vīvō, vīvere, vīxī, victūrus, 3, intr.liveverbthird conjugation

This lesson contains 6 verbs and 2 nouns.
